You're probably going to have to go with a TKO 5speed and get youself a flywheel for a 78 or 9 even fire 3.8 for lets say a Skyhawk. Find a G body specific universal pattern bellhousing(the pivot ball is dropped down further for the clutch linkage "Z" bar. Or you could just use a hydraulic setup. The aftermarket would probably be easier to get a bellhousing.
